Understanding Corporate Identity Design Packages

Corporate identity design packages are curated sets of design services and brand assets that work together to create a cohesive look and feel for a business. Unlike individual design tasks, these packages are built with a holistic view of the brand, ensuring that every touchpoint—from business cards to digital signatures—is aligned with the core brand strategy.

The primary goal of these packages is to establish brand recognition. When a customer sees your colors, typography, or iconography, they should immediately associate those elements with your specific business. This level of consistency builds trust and projects an image of reliability and professionalism that is difficult to achieve with piecemeal design efforts.

Core Components of a Design Package

While the specific contents can vary based on the agency or the needs of the business, most standard corporate identity design packages include several key elements. These components serve as the building blocks for all future marketing and communication efforts.

  • Logo Design: This is the centerpiece of any identity. It usually includes several variations, such as vertical, horizontal, and icon-only versions.
  • Color Palette: A defined set of primary and secondary colors that evoke the right emotions and maintain visual harmony across media.
  • Typography: Selection of specific fonts for headings, subheadings, and body text to ensure readability and brand character.
  • Business Stationery: Professionally designed business cards, letterheads, and envelope templates.
  • Brand Style Guide: A comprehensive document that outlines how to use all the visual elements to ensure consistency in the future.

Tailoring Packages to Business Size

Not all businesses require the same level of detail in their corporate identity design packages. A startup might need a “foundations” package that focuses on the essentials, while a large corporation might require an extensive system that covers everything from vehicle wraps to environmental signage.

Startup and Small Business Needs

For smaller entities, the focus is often on high-impact essentials. These packages prioritize the logo, basic stationery, and a social media kit. The goal is to get the business looking professional as quickly as possible without over-investing in assets that may not be used in the first year of operation.

Enterprise-Level Identity Systems

Larger organizations often require more complex corporate identity design packages. These might include detailed brand architecture for sub-brands, internal communication templates, presentation slide decks, and even custom iconography sets. At this level, the brand style guide becomes a critical manual for hundreds or thousands of employees to follow.

Selecting the Right Design Partner

Choosing the right provider for your corporate identity design packages is a critical decision. You should look for a partner who takes the time to understand your business goals, your competitors, and your target audience. A good designer doesn’t just make things look pretty; they solve communication problems through visual strategy.

Review portfolios specifically for consistency. Look at how they have applied a single concept across various mediums in their previous work. Ask about their process for discovery and research, as the best corporate identity design packages are rooted in a deep understanding of the market landscape.

Questions to Ask Potential Designers

  1. What is your research process before starting the design phase?
  2. How many revisions are included in the package?
  3. Will I receive the original source files for all assets?
  4. How do you handle brand guidelines and documentation?
  5. Can the package be scaled as my business grows?

Future-Proofing Your Brand Identity

A well-executed corporate identity design package is an investment in the future. While trends change, a strong identity is built on timeless principles of design. By establishing a solid foundation now, you ensure that your brand can evolve without losing its core essence.

Modern packages also take digital-first environments into account. This means ensuring that logos are legible at favicon sizes and that color palettes meet accessibility standards for web use. As technology shifts, having a versatile set of brand assets ensures you are always ready for the next platform or medium.
